How to Get to Dunedin

Plane

When flying to Dunedin, you’ll arrive at Tampa Airport (TPA), which is located 15 miles from the city center. Airlines that fly from the United States to Dunedin include Air France, JetBlue and Delta. The shortest domestic flight to Dunedin departs from Fort Lauderdale and takes around 56m.

Train

Amtrak is the only carrier operating train routes to Dunedin. The train journey from Dunedin to Orlando takes 2h 08m and costs around $18 for a one-way ticket. When coming by train from Winter Park, expect to pay about $13 for a 2h 45m trip.

Car

Another option to get to Dunedin is to pick up a car rental from Orlando, which is about 92 miles from Dunedin. You’ll find branches of Rent-A-Wreck and Routes Car & Truck Rentals, among others, in Orlando.

Bus

Several bus lines operate bus routes to Dunedin, including Bus, FlixBus and Greyhound. From Fort Lauderdale, the bus ride to Dunedin takes 260 miles and will cost you around $56. From Tallahassee, the ticket costs about $104 for a journey of 300 miles.
